As a Senior Software Engineer, you’ll join a newly formed team dedicated to building cloud-native solutions. Working closely with the Head of Engineering and the Lead Software Engineer, you’ll be part of a collaborative, multidisciplinary team. Your primary focus for 2025 will be the development of a brand-new cloud-native platform. This involves solving complex problems, designing and building robust software and actively contributing to architecture and innovation. At Payter, we're at the forefront of contactless NFC and cashless technology. Since 2007, we've been making an impact: we launched Europe's largest pilot for contactless and mobile payments and mobile marketing, earning immediate recognition and acclaim. Prepare for Behavioural Questions

While technical skills are key, full-time positions also require cultural fit. Be ready to discuss our previous experiences and how we handle teamwork, conflict, and deadlines. Brush up on the STAR method—Situation, Task, Action, Result—to clearly articulate our past experiences when discussing how we've contributed to a team.
